CVE-2019-15130
Humanica Humatrix File Upload Remote Code Execution Vulnerability
Description
The Recruitment module in Humanica Humatrix 7 1.0.0.203 and 1.0.0.681 allows an unauthenticated attacker to upload any file type to a candidate's profile picture folder via a crafted recruitment_online/personalData/act_personaltab.cfm multiple-part POST request with a predictable WRC01_USERID parameter. Moreover, the attacker can upload executable content (e.g., asp or aspx) for executing OS commands on the server.
